It is already clear that I am at the end of my career, Federerrecently told SRFSport. I cannot say what will be in two years, Federer said. Thats why I plan year after year. Im still happy right now. But when the cogwheels dont grip anymore, I stop. In May, he wasnamed the worlds highest-earning athlete by Forbesdue in large part to his many endorsements. He is also the most decorated male tennis player in history, including a gold medal from the 2008 Beijing games in mens doubles and a silver from the 2012 London games in mens singles.
